YR06106: Advanced Veterinary Handheld Monitor Unveiled

Product Description

The Veterinary Handheld Vital Sign Monitor YR06106 has emerged as a critical tool for ensuring animal health excellence. Designed for seamless use across multiple patient categories, including neonatal, pediatric, and adult, this device stands out with its blend of portability and efficiency. Featuring a 3.5” color TFT display with a resolution of 320×480, it offers clear visualization of the plethysmogram waveform, essential for accurate monitoring.

This device is equipped with intuitive alarm and power indicators, which ensure users are immediately aware of any operational issues such as probe disconnection or low power situations. It supports visual and audio alarm modes, ensuring adaptability in diverse clinical settings. The monitor’s temperature measurement range spans from 25 to 45°C, with a precision and accuracy of 0.1°C, making it remarkably reliable for veterinary assessments.

Model YR06106
Display 3.5 ” color TFT
Resolution 320*480
Indicator Alarm indicator, Power indicator
Trace 1 plethysmogram waveform
Alarm Probe off, low power
Modes Visual and Audio
Application Neonatal, pediatric and adult patients
Temperature Measurement range 25-45°C
Temperature Resolution 0.1°C
Temperature Accuracy 0.1°C
Power Type Lithium ion battery
Operation time 8 hours for normal operation
Storage/ Transportation -20℃~65℃
Humidity Operating: 15% to 90% noncondensing
Altitude Operating Altitude: Up to 5000 meters
Dimension 146mm*67mm*30mm
Weight 250g
